Kate Mulgrew Ethnicity: Race, Background & Heritage Explained

Kate Mulgrew is an American actress best known for commanding the screen as Captain Kathryn Janeway in Star Trek: Voyager. Her Irish heritage and working-class roots in Dubuque, Iowa shape how she approaches roles and public advocacy. Irish Roots and Multigenerational Background

Family Heritage

Kate Mulgrew ethnicity is predominantly Irish, reflecting generations of family history from Ireland. She has described relatives who emigrated during periods of economic hardship, which deepened her connection to resilience and storytelling.
